Senior C++ Developer

Beograd, Serbia

This job is not available any more.

Location: Belgrade

Your role:

•    Specify requirements, designs, implements, integrates, tests and releases embedded level software used in consumer electronics applications
•    Follow established development/testing procedures in order to ensure quality software
•    Direct contact with our customer and partners are integral part of the daily work


•    Academic education in computer technology (BSc or MSc degree)
•    Strong knowledge and minimum 5 years of experience with the C++ programming language

•    Very good understanding of software development for Linux OS, usage of tools and methods of work on Linux console 

•     Very good understanding of STL and Boost

•    Active use of English in spoken and written communication. Additional language knowledge will be taken as advantage
•    Comfortable in working in an agile process where priorities and assignments may change quickly
•    Solution oriented and responsible to make sure we get a good working solution in the end
•    Orientation towards team work
•    Initiative and independence in daily tasks’ solving
•    The desire for continuous professional development

Preferred skills and knowledge:

•    Experience in embedded programming
•    Knowledge of HTML and JavaScript programming language
•    Knowledge of Testdriven development (TDD)
•    Experienced in using automated testing to verify functionality
•    Knowledge of Agile software development using SCRUM
•    Knowledge of version control system (GIT)

We thank all the candidates that show interest in our company, though only shortlisted candidates will be contacted.

For more information visit: